Making our communities safe

In January 2013, the Center for Man and Society proposed to government an integrated action plan specially designed to mold a culture of cooperation and positive morale between the residents in a community and their law enforcement officers. The action plan, suggested to the Philippine National Police derives information inputs from both the public and private sector through the building and utilization of unique social infrastructures. The significance of the action plan is that it includes handling of macro issues that are of monumental significance and relevance to the Philippine National Police.Read more click here.
